中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

python怎么實現猜數字游戲

小億
118
2023-08-15 18:46:46
欄目: 編程語言

要實現猜數字游戲,可以按照以下步驟進行:

  1. 生成一個隨機數作為答案,可以使用random模塊中的randint()函數來生成一個指定范圍內的隨機整數。

  2. 提示用戶輸入猜測的數字,并將用戶輸入的數字與答案進行比較。

  3. 使用循環來判斷用戶的猜測是否正確,直到猜測正確或達到最大猜測次數為止。

下面是一個簡單的實現示例:

import random
answer = random.randint(1, 100)  # 生成1到100之間的隨機整數
max_guesses = 5  # 最大猜測次數
print("歡迎參加猜數字游戲!")
print("我已經想好了一個1到100之間的整數,請猜猜是多少。")
for guesses_taken in range(1, max_guesses + 1):
guess = int(input("請輸入你的猜測:"))
if guess < answer:
print("猜的太小了!")
elif guess > answer:
print("猜的太大了!")
else:
print("恭喜你,猜對了!")
break
if guess != answer:
print("很遺憾,你沒有猜對。正確答案是", answer)

這個示例中,答案是通過random.randint(1, 100)生成的一個1到100之間的隨機整數。用戶可以最多猜測5次,每次猜測后會給出相應的提示,告訴用戶猜測的數字是太小還是太大。如果用戶猜對了,程序會輸出恭喜信息,否則會告訴用戶正確答案。

0
灵璧县| 长白| 青铜峡市| 昌邑市| 鄂温| 张掖市| 祁东县| 台中县| 改则县| 河曲县| 海兴县| 类乌齐县| 长武县| 长汀县| 都兰县| 池州市| 雷山县| 佳木斯市| 屏东市| 成安县| 铁岭县| 同心县| 梁平县| 兴文县| 莫力| 弥渡县| 铁岭市| 鱼台县| 涡阳县| 迁安市| 稻城县| 泰兴市| 牙克石市| 闽侯县| 磴口县| 渝北区| 永顺县| 肥西县| 年辖:市辖区| 白山市| 安图县|